Facebook Messenger 是全球流行的即时通讯工具之一,但其网页版和官方应用可能包含许多干扰元素。对于追求简洁、专注和更佳隐私体验的用户来说,Caprine 提供了一个优秀的开源替代方案。它是一款基于 Electron 构建的非官方 Facebook Messenger 桌面客户端,可在 Windows、macOS 和 Linux 上运行。

Caprine 是什么?

Caprine 的核心目标是提供一个“优雅的” Facebook Messenger 桌面体验。它通过封装 Messenger 网页版并进行优化,移除了新闻推送、广告和其他非核心聊天功能,让用户能够专注于消息本身。作为一个开源项目,它由社区驱动开发,并特别关注用户隐私。

主要特性

Caprine 提供了许多超越官方网页版的功能和改进:

  • 简洁无干扰界面: 这是 Caprine 最受称赞的特点之一。它去除了 Facebook 网站的冗余元素,提供了一个干净、专注的聊天环境。
  • 增强的隐私保护:
    • 阻止“已读”回执: 你可以阅读消息而无需让对方知道你已阅读。
    • 阻止“正在输入”指示: 对方不会看到你正在输入消息的提示。
  • 跨平台支持: 无论你使用 Windows、macOS 还是 Linux,Caprine 都能提供一致的体验。
  • 自定义选项: 支持深色模式,并允许用户调整主题颜色和字体大小,实现个性化界面。
  • 工作区模式: 隐藏通知角标和消息预览,减少干扰。
  • 通知管理: 提供灵活的通知设置,包括静音、桌面通知开关等。
  • 开源与安全: 代码公开透明,社区可以审查代码以发现潜在问题。但需要注意,作为非官方客户端,它依赖于 Facebook 的 API,并且其安全性部分依赖于底层 Electron 框架和 Facebook Messenger 本身。

安装与快速入门

Caprine 的安装非常简单:

  1. 访问 Caprine 的 GitHub Releases 页面
  2. 根据你的操作系统下载对应的安装包:
    • Windows: 下载 .exe 安装程序。
    • macOS: 下载 .dmg 镜像文件,或使用 Homebrew (brew install --cask caprine)。
    • Linux: 提供 .AppImage.deb.rpm 等多种格式,也支持 Snap (snap install caprine) 或 Flatpak。
  3. 安装完成后,启动 Caprine 并使用你的 Facebook 账户登录即可开始使用。

详细的安装说明和依赖信息可以在其 GitHub 仓库 中找到。

使用场景

Caprine 特别适合以下用户:

  • 追求效率和专注: 希望在桌面上使用 Messenger,但不想被 Facebook 网站的其他内容分心。
  • 注重隐私: 倾向于隐藏自己的在线状态和活动(如已读、正在输入)。
  • 跨平台用户: 需要在不同操作系统上获得一致的 Messenger 体验。
  • Linux 用户: 官方 Messenger 没有提供 Linux 桌面客户端,Caprine 是一个很好的选择。
  • 喜欢简洁设计: 偏爱干净、现代化的应用程序界面。

用户评价与权衡

根据社区反馈和用户评价,Caprine 的主要优势在于其轻量级(相比官方应用)、简洁界面隐私功能。许多用户欣赏它移除了干扰元素,并提供了阻止已读回执等选项。

然而,也需要注意一些权衡和潜在问题:

  • 功能缺失: 相比官方 Messenger,Caprine 可能缺少一些高级功能,如视频通话滤镜、内置游戏或某些特定的表情符号反应。
  • 对 Facebook API 的依赖: Facebook 对其 API 的任何更改都可能影响 Caprine 的功能,甚至导致其无法使用。
  • 更新频率: 作为社区驱动项目,其更新速度可能不如官方应用,新功能或安全修复可能存在延迟。
  • 偶发性问题: 一些用户报告遇到消息延迟、登录困难或通知不及时等问题。这些问题可能与网络、Facebook 服务器或 Caprine 本身的 Bug 有关。清除缓存或更新到最新版本有时可以解决问题。
  • Electron 资源占用: 虽然通常认为比官方应用轻量,但作为 Electron 应用,Caprine 仍可能比纯原生应用占用更多的内存和 CPU 资源。

与类似工具对比

  • Caprine vs. 官方 Messenger (网页版/桌面版):
    • Caprine 优势: 界面简洁、无广告干扰、隐私功能(阻止已读/输入)、跨平台(尤其 Linux)。
    • 官方优势: 功能最全(滤镜、游戏等)、与 Facebook 生态集成更深、更新及时。
  • Caprine vs. 消息聚合器 (如 Franz, Rambox):
    • Caprine 优势: 专注于 Messenger、通常更轻量级。
    • 聚合器优势: 可同时管理多个不同的消息服务(WhatsApp, Slack 等),提供统一工作区。但通常资源占用更高。

总结

Caprine 为 Facebook Messenger 用户提供了一个专注、简洁且注重隐私的桌面客户端选择。它通过移除干扰、增加隐私选项和提供跨平台支持,满足了许多官方应用无法满足的需求。虽然它可能缺少一些官方功能并依赖于 Facebook 的 API,但对于追求高效、干净聊天体验的用户来说,Caprine 绝对值得一试。

如果你对 Caprine 感兴趣,可以访问其 GitHub 项目页面 了解更多信息、下载最新版本或参与社区贡献。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。